Q: Is 337,908 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 337,908 is a composite number.

Why is 337,908 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 337,908 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 29 58 87 116 174 348 971 1,942 2,913 3,884 5,826 11,652 28,159 56,318 84,477 112,636 168,954 and 337,908, with no remainder.

Since 337,908 cannot be divided by just 1 and 337,908, it is a composite number.
